58 providers in Cardiac Anesthesiology, Gastroenterology (digestive), Senior Psychiatry (geriatrics), Surgical Critical Care

58 providers in Cardiac Anesthesiology, Gastroenterology (digestive), Senior Psychiatry (geriatrics), Surgical Critical Care